Index of /ttepla.com/upload/iblock/f3d/gu2rcys0bf1abaxu7id49bqyxgs6amy8
Name
Last modified
Size
Description
Parent Directory
-
IMG_20231003_112242.jpg
2024-08-05 23:36
148K